如何計算視頻的大小?
要計算一個視頻的大小,需要考慮多個因素,包括視頻的解析度、幀率、碼率和時長。視頻的大小通常以位元組(Byte)或者千位元組(Kilobyte)來表示。下面是一個簡單的計算公式:
視頻大小 = 視頻的碼率 × 視頻時長
其中,視頻的碼率表示每秒傳輸的比特數(bitrate),通常以千比特每秒(Kilobit per second)或者兆比特每秒(Megabit per second)來衡量。
例如,一個時長為10分鍾(600秒)的高清視頻,其碼率為8000千比特每秒(8 Mbps),那麼該視頻的大小為:
視頻大小 = 8000 kbps × 600 s = 4,800,000 kb = 4,687.5 MB = 4.57 GB
視頻大小與視頻質量的關系
視頻大小與視頻質量有一定的關系,但並不是絕對的。較高的碼率和解析度通常會帶來更好的視頻質量,但同時也會增加視頻的大小。
例如,同樣是時長10分鍾的高清視頻,如果碼率提高到16000千比特每秒(16 Mbps),那麼該視頻的大小將會增加一倍,變為9.14 GB。盡管視頻的質量提高了,但同時也帶來了更大的文件大小。
視頻壓縮技術對視頻大小的影響
視頻壓縮技術是減小視頻文件大小的常用方法。通過壓縮視頻的編碼方式、減少冗餘數據和優化編碼演算法等方式,可以在一定程度上減小視頻的大小。
常見的視頻壓縮標准包括H.264、H.265和VP9等。這些壓縮標准可以在保持相對較高的視頻質量的同時,有效地減小視頻文件的大小。
常見視頻格式的大小對比
不同的視頻格式對應著不同的編碼方式和文件結構,因此會對視頻大小產生影響。下面是一些常見視頻格式的大小對比:
如何減小視頻文件的大小
如果你想減小視頻文件的大小,可以嘗試以下方法:
高清視頻與標清視頻的大小差異
高清視頻和標清視頻在視頻大小上有明顯的差異。由於高清視頻的解析度更高,碼率更大,因此其文件大小也會較大。
以一段時長相同、解析度不同的視頻為例,標清視頻的大小可能在幾百MB到1GB左右,而高清視頻的大小可能會超過1GB,甚至幾十GB。
視頻流媒體傳輸中的文件大小問題
在視頻流媒體傳輸中,文件大小是一個重要的問題。較大的視頻文件需要更多的帶寬和存儲空間來傳輸和保存。
為了解決這個問題,流媒體服務通常會採用自適應碼率技術,根據用戶的網路情況和設備性能動態調整視頻的質量和文件大小。
視頻壓縮演算法及其對視頻大小的影響
視頻壓縮演算法是影響視頻大小的關鍵因素之一。不同的壓縮演算法對視頻的壓縮效果和文件大小有不同的影響。
例如,H.264和H.265是當前主流的視頻壓縮演算法,相比之下,H.265在保持相同視頻質量的情況下,可以減小視頻文件的大小。
視頻大小與存儲空間的關系
視頻大小與存儲空間有直接的關系。較大的視頻文件需要更多的存儲空間來保存。
如果你的設備存儲空間有限,可以考慮使用視頻壓縮技術來減小視頻文件的大小,或者選擇較小的視頻格式。
視頻大小對網路傳輸速度的影響
視頻大小對網路傳輸速度有一定的影響。較大的視頻文件需要更長的時間來傳輸。
在網路傳輸視頻時,如果視頻文件過大,可能會導致視頻緩沖過程中的卡頓和載入時間過長的問題。
為了提高用戶的觀看體驗,可以通過視頻壓縮技術減小視頻文件的大小,或者選擇適當的視頻質量和碼率,以提高視頻的傳輸速度。